In today's fast-paced work environment, office plants are often overlooked as mere decorative elements. However, these green co-workers offer a plethora of surprising benefits that extend beyond aesthetics. Studies have shown that incorporating plants into the workplace can significantly enhance air quality by filtering harmful toxins and increasing oxygen levels. This not only creates a healthier atmosphere but also boosts productivity, as employees tend to feel more focused and energized in a green space.
Additionally, office plants can have a profound impact on employees' mental well-being. Research indicates that having plants nearby reduces stress levels and increases job satisfaction. In fact, a workplace adorned with greenery can foster a sense of community among coworkers, encouraging collaboration and creativity. In today's fast-paced work environment, the pursuit of well-being and productivity is more critical than ever. Office plants have emerged as a simple yet effective solution for reducing stress and enhancing focus. Research shows that having greenery in the workplace can lower cortisol levels, the hormone associated with stress. A study conducted by the University of Hyogo found that simply being around plants can improve mood and create a calming effect, leading to reduced anxiety and increased concentration.
Moreover, office plants contribute to improved air quality, which plays a vital role in cognitive function. According to a study published in the journal Environmental Science & Technology, the presence of indoor plants can increase productivity by up to 15%. By providing a refreshing environment, plants help employees feel more engaged and focused. Additionally, incorporating greenery into office design can foster a sense of well-being, motivating individuals to thrive in their workspaces. Therefore, adding plants to your office not only beautifies the space but also serves as a practical strategy for promoting mental health and focus.
